Skip to content

Commit 20b7835

Browse files
author
Alexander Mays
committed
Updated bin/parse-server to wrap the options as an app { ... app: { options } ... }
Signed-off-by: Alexander Mays <maysale01@gmail.com>
1 parent cf0247f commit 20b7835

File tree

1 file changed

+14
-12
lines changed

1 file changed

+14
-12
lines changed

bin/parse-server

Lines changed: 14 additions & 12 deletions
Original file line numberDiff line numberDiff line change
@@ -10,25 +10,27 @@ if (process.env.PARSE_SERVER_OPTIONS) {
1010
options = JSON.parse(process.env.PARSE_SERVER_OPTIONS);
1111

1212
} else {
13-
14-
options.databaseURI = process.env.PARSE_SERVER_DATABASE_URI;
15-
options.cloud = process.env.PARSE_SERVER_CLOUD_CODE_MAIN;
16-
options.collectionPrefix = process.env.PARSE_SERVER_COLLECTION_PREFIX;
13+
options.app = {};
14+
options.app.databaseURI = process.env.PARSE_SERVER_DATABASE_URI;
15+
options.app.cloud = process.env.PARSE_SERVER_CLOUD_CODE_MAIN;
16+
options.app.collectionPrefix = process.env.PARSE_SERVER_COLLECTION_PREFIX;
1717

1818
// Keys and App ID
19-
options.appId = process.env.PARSE_SERVER_APPLICATION_ID;
20-
options.clientKey = process.env.PARSE_SERVER_CLIENT_KEY;
21-
options.restAPIKey = process.env.PARSE_SERVER_REST_API_KEY;
22-
options.dotNetKey = process.env.PARSE_SERVER_DOTNET_KEY;
23-
options.javascriptKey = process.env.PARSE_SERVER_JAVASCRIPT_KEY;
24-
options.masterKey = process.env.PARSE_SERVER_MASTER_KEY;
25-
options.fileKey = process.env.PARSE_SERVER_FILE_KEY;
19+
options.app.appId = process.env.PARSE_SERVER_APPLICATION_ID;
20+
options.app.clientKey = process.env.PARSE_SERVER_CLIENT_KEY;
21+
options.app.restAPIKey = process.env.PARSE_SERVER_REST_API_KEY;
22+
options.app.dotNetKey = process.env.PARSE_SERVER_DOTNET_KEY;
23+
options.app.javascriptKey = process.env.PARSE_SERVER_JAVASCRIPT_KEY;
24+
options.app.dotNetKey = process.env.PARSE_SERVER_DOTNET_KEY;
25+
options.app.masterKey = process.env.PARSE_SERVER_MASTER_KEY;
26+
options.app.fileKey = process.env.PARSE_SERVER_FILE_KEY;
27+
2628
// Comma separated list of facebook app ids
2729
var facebookAppIds = process.env.PARSE_SERVER_FACEBOOK_APP_IDS;
2830

2931
if (facebookAppIds) {
3032
facebookAppIds = facebookAppIds.split(",");
31-
options.facebookAppIds = facebookAppIds;
33+
options.app.facebookAppIds = facebookAppIds;
3234
}
3335
}
3436

0 commit comments

Comments
 (0)